Im Tal des Schweigens is a rather intriguing drama that unfolds in the stunning but isolating alpine landscapes of East Tyrol. The story revolves around Anna Christeiner, a farmer's daughter who has quite a lot on her plate, raising her daughter Elise while pushing back against the village's plans for development. The tension between tradition and modernization is palpable. The pacing is thoughtful, allowing you to really soak in the atmosphere of the region and the struggles of its inhabitants. The performances, especially that of the lead, bring a raw authenticity to the dilemmas faced. There's a subtlety in how the film addresses themes of community, resilience, and the clash of nature versus progress, which is what I find particularly distinctive about it.
